## Deployment: Replica Lag Alarm

The Fernway API reads from two Postgres replicas. If lag exceeds threshold, the lag alarm fires and traffic fails over to the primary. Expect elevated latency during failover; do not restart the replicas manually. Escalate to the data platform rotation if the alarm stays active past fifteen minutes. The alarm is configured per environment, and support only needs the staging and production values. Current settings for both are listed below.

service settings:
[istmir]
host = istmir.nelvrocorp.internal
user = istmir_svc
database = istmir_prod

MEMO — Branch Managers, Pellaro Equipment

Quick update on big-deal discounting: anything over the 15% line now needs regional sign-off, no exceptions. We've been leaking margin on the Kestrel series and it has to stop. Standard deals under that threshold — carry on as usual. Cheat sheet with the new tiers is attached. The thinking behind the change is below.

board note of kadug-tawig: Only 5 of the 100 pilot accounts renewed Oliath, so a churn review is set for April 15.

Handover for plugin authors integrating with Tidybranch, our stale-branch cleanup bot. Priya has taken over maintenance from me as of this week. The plugin sandbox occasionally locks out author accounts after token expiry; when that happens, use the recovery prompt on the sandbox dashboard rather than re-registering, or you'll lose your hook configs. The prompt asks for the shared recovery passphrase, which is currently:

recovery phrase for fajef-tagaf: ulaeth-tamvan-sorwyn-kaseth-sorir